Under the general supervision of the Vice President of Programs and Services, the Associate Director of Client Services is responsible for the direct implementation, leadership, and management of the Client Services Program satellite location(s) under their oversight. This role provides strategic, operational, and administrative leadership for the Client Services Department, ensuring programmatic effectiveness, financial oversight, and operational excellence.The Associate Director develops reports and delivers presentations on behalf of Samaritan House, supports budget planning and expense control within their program area, and provides direct supervision and professional development for Client Services staff including Case Managers and the Client Services Supervisor. As a key member of the organization’s Leadership Team, this position plays a critical role in strategic planning, community relations, and program development to further the mission of Samaritan House.
